 Introduction

Early web sites were collections of web pages linked together by Hypertext Markup Language (HTML). Today, websites feature multimedia, e-commerce applications, and other sophisticated web-based applications such as voice over IP and online banking. In addition, there have been advances in web server technologies such as the development of application servers, and dynamic content creation technologies like Java Server Pages (JSP) and Active Server Pages (ASP).

Java Servlets are server side Java programs that require either a Web Server or an Application Server for execution.
